Output 3ae383a5d7c7025d32af26687146e6217199f59e4aa21c6be3ea30c562525cfa:0

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973e321540123354a4f9106f32251d9137942554 OP_EQUAL
address
3FUiTwQCmCKxmvUbL6fpuXsmoM3efSqiFm
transaction
3ae383a5d7c7025d32af26687146e6217199f59e4aa21c6be3ea30c562525cfa
spent
true